Immerse yourself in the rich, brass-driven sounds of "J. J. Johnson & Kai Winding," a captivating album that brings together two titans of the jazz trombone. Released on January 1, 2008, this collection of hard bop, bebop, and cool jazz masterpieces showcases the extraordinary talents of J.J. Johnson and Kai Winding, who together create a sonic landscape that is both timeless and innovative.
With a running time of 1 hour and 6 minutes, this album is a testament to the enduring appeal of jazz, featuring a diverse range of tracks that highlight the duo's virtuosity and musical chemistry. From the sultry "You'd Be So Nice to Come Home To" to the upbeat "How High the Moon," each song is a masterclass in jazz trombone playing, showcasing the artists' technical prowess and creative genius.
The album includes a mix of standards and original compositions, with notable tracks like "Yes, You," "Violets for Your Furs," and "Grasshopper" standing out for their intricate arrangements and infectious rhythms. The inclusion of tracks like "Tromboniums in Motion" and "True Blue Tromboniums" also highlights the duo's playful side, adding a touch of whimsy to the collection.
